#4cc640 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#4cc640 is composed of 29.8% red, 77.6%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 67.7% yellow and 22.4% black. It has a hue angle of 114.6 degrees, a saturation of 54% and a lightness of 51.4%. #4cc640 color hex could be obtained by blending #98ff80 with #008d00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#4cc640
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020502 is the darkest color, while #f6fcf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4cc640
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#838383 is the less saturated color, while #25f610 is the most saturated one.
